The book “Thermodynamic efficiency of thermal equipment”, created by the team of authors, is an in-depth study that opens the world of thermodynamics and its application in the field of thermal equipment to the reader. This edition will be a real find for students, engineers and professionals working in the field of energy and heat engineering, as well as for anyone interested in modern technologies and their effectiveness. The book examines key aspects of thermodynamic efficiency, including the principles of operation of thermal machines, boilers, heat exchangers and other devices that play an important role in the production and conversion of energy. The authors analyze various cycles in detail, such as the Carnot cycle, the Renkin cycle, and others, explaining how they affect the overall efficiency of thermal equipment.
